Introduction of Epoxy Shot Molding





Epoxy injection molding is an extremely effective manufacturing process that combines the strength of epoxy materials with the accuracy of injection molding. You'll discover that this method enables for the creation of complex forms and detailed designs, making it suitable for different applications. By injecting warmed epoxy right into a mold, you achieve quickly healing times and exceptional dimensional accuracy.This method not only decreases waste but likewise boosts production speed, offering you the capability to fulfill limited deadlines. You can expect constant quality across sets, as each shaped part keeps uniform buildings. In addition, the adaptability of epoxy resins implies you can customize the material residential properties to suit details requirements, such as thermal resistance or chemical security. Overall, epoxy shot molding enhances your production procedure while delivering high-grade components that can hold up against demanding settings.

Applications Across Numerous Industries



Epoxy shot molding finds applications in a large range of industries, showcasing its convenience and effectiveness. In the vehicle field, you'll see it used for creating long lasting parts like dashboards and body parts that hold up against severe problems. In the electronic devices sector, it's perfect for producing complex real estates and circuit boards that require high accuracy and reliability.If you remain in the aerospace area, epoxy shot molding aids you manufacture strong and light-weight parts, enhancing fuel efficiency. The medical industry advantages, as well, with custom molds for tools that demand high standards of hygiene and safety.In building, you'll discover epoxy molding utilized for fittings and fixtures, offering both durability and aesthetic appeal. Exist Any Type Of Limitations to Epoxy Injection Molding?



Yes, there are limitations to epoxy shot molding. You may experience concerns like longer treating times, higher expenses compared to various other materials, and possible brittleness in certain applications, which could influence your production performance and product durability.
